I am trying to set up a cluster of MBean services where we have a set of custom MBeans. I would like to use load balancing and failover for the MBean clients, but it I realize that jmx/rmi/RMIAdaptor is not "HA ready". (Using 3.2.1, 3.2.2 and 3.2.3RC1)
Reviewing the docs, I tried to implement this example: HAPartition myPartition = (HAPartition)ctx.lookup(“/HAPartition/” + partitionName); HARMIServer rmiserver = new HARMIServerImpl(myPartition, "MyService", MyService.class, myService); MyService stub = (MyService)rmiserver.createHAStub(new RoundRobin()); I am not sure if this is the right way to go, but screw the torpedoes.... The first thing I ran into is that although HARMIServerImpl implements createHAStub(), the interface HARMIServer does not. So I did this: Object sourceObject = ctx.lookup("jmx/rmi/RMIAdaptor"); HAPartition myPartition = (HAPartition)ctx.lookup("/HAPartition/" + partitionName); HARMIServer rmiserver = new HARMIServerImpl(myPartition, "HARMIAdaptor", sourceObject.getClass(), sourceObject); // Here I cast the HARMIServer to a HARMIServerImpl org.jboss.jmx.adaptor.rmi.RMIAdaptor stub = (org.jboss.jmx.adaptor.rmi.RMIAdaptor)((HARMIServerImpl)rmiserver).createHAStub(new RoundRobin()); Then I take the stub and bind it back into JNDI where I can retrieve it later. Well it compiled fine......(famous last words), but at runtine I get this error: java.lang.IllegalArgumentException: $Proxy25 is not an interface at java.lang.reflect.Proxy.getProxyClass(Proxy.java:340) at java.lang.reflect.Proxy.newProxyInstance(Proxy.java:552) at org.jboss.ha.framework.server.HARMIServerImpl.createHAStub(HARMIServerImpl.java:184) at com.adp.sbs.jboss.ha.HAExporter.start(HAExporter.java:58) Am I going in the right direction ?
